前言首先读写分离可以保证数据库的稳定,简单的说就是当网站访问量大时,读写都在一个库,很有可能会出现脏数据的情况,如果采取阻塞似操作,那么用户体验就会变得更差。而且目前大多数网站的读写是失衡的,以淘宝为例,读写比例大概是 1:500。所以将数据库设计成读写分离的模式,就变得很讨巧。设计方案通过示意图可看,主库为main数据库,主要负责insert/update/delete操作,从库为可读数据库,主
转载
2024-09-16 01:07:15
50阅读
在处理“python数字分离”问题时,我们需要通过代码将字符串中的数字与非数字部分进行分离,确保可以灵活应用于各种情境。以下是解决该问题的完整过程记录。
## 环境预检
在开始之前,确保你的环境满足以下要求:
| 系统要求 | 版本 |
|----------|------|
| Python | 3.6+ |
| pip | 20.0+ |
| 操作系统 | Windows/
unicode数字转换为字符把 unicode数字转换为字符, 使用chr(), 比如:>>> chr(50)
'2'
>>> chr(20013)
'中'
>>> chr(0x4e2d) # 0x开头表示数字是16进制
'中'字符转换为unicode数字反过来,要把 字符转换为对应的unicode数字,使用 ord() 该函数参数字符串里面只
转载
2024-04-23 15:01:02
28阅读
# 教你如何实现Python字母数字分离
## 一、整体流程
首先,我们来看一下整个实现Python字母数字分离的流程:
| 步骤 | 描述 |
| ---- | -------------- |
| 1 | 输入待分离的字符串 |
| 2 | 遍历字符串的每个字符 |
| 3 | 判断字符是字母还是数字 |
| 4 | 分别存储字母和数字 |
|
原创
2024-03-14 05:08:57
98阅读
进制
日常生活中,我们最熟悉的数据就是十进制计数。它的数值部分由十个不同的数字符号0、1、2、3、4、5、6、7、8、9来表示,我们把这些数字符号叫做数码,表示十种不同的状态。数码处于不同的位置(或数位)代表的意义是不同的。
二进制数的含义
二进制数的每个数位只可能取两个不同的数码"0"和"1",而且是"逢二进一"。为了熟悉二进制数的表示,我们就几个简单的数字,列出二进制数与其对应的
转载
2024-01-04 22:20:28
46阅读
编码的使用 ascii: 数字,字母, 特殊字符 组成 字节: 8bit 1byte gbk: 国标码。16bit, 2byte
转载
2023-09-15 08:42:30
205阅读
# Python数字的编码范围
## 简介
在Python中,数字可以通过编码范围来表示。编码范围指的是数字可以取的最小值和最大值。了解数字的编码范围对于开发者来说非常重要,因为它可以帮助我们正确地处理数字数据。
在本文中,我将向你介绍Python数字的编码范围,并教你如何使用Python代码来确定和处理数字的编码范围。
## 步骤
下面是处理Python数字编码范围的步骤:
| 步骤
原创
2023-12-18 09:06:09
74阅读
主要内容: 文章目录1.字符串的编码2.成员运算符的使用3.列表增加元素方法的使用4.列表删除元素方法的使用5.列表的排序和反转 1.字符串的编码我们常用的字符串编码集有ASCII码,Unicode,GBK,UTF-8 (1)ASCII是基于拉丁字母的一套电脑编码系统,最小的数字为0,二进制表示形式为00000000,最大的数字为127,其二进制表示形式为01111111 (2)Unicode是一
转载
2024-06-03 21:09:53
47阅读
# Python 分离数字和文字
在数据处理和文本解析中,常常需要将含有数字和文字的字符串分离开来。这种需求在很多场景下都十分常见,比如数据清洗、文本分析等。Python 提供了强大的字符串处理功能,能够帮助我们高效地完成这项工作。本文将通过代码示例,展示如何在 Python 中实现数字和文字的分离。
## 1. 需求背景
在许多情况下,我们处理的数据可能包含混合的文本和数字。例如,一些用户
原创
2024-08-30 04:10:37
57阅读
上一篇我们搞懂了 ASCII 和 Unicode 以及 UTF-8 之前的关系,接下来又遇到 Python 的编码,弄得我是云里雾里的。也是之前遗留下来的问题,一直也没搞明白,今天我读了很多大佬的技术博客,终于是弄懂了。那么现在我来写明白它,并分享给同样困惑的你~,以下解释均是建立在 Python3 的基础上1、代码编码问题相信很多小伙伴都听别人说过这样的话,Python3 的默认编码方式是以 U
转载
2024-05-16 13:18:45
35阅读
补充:由于很多同学找我要原数据集和代码,所以我上传到了资源里,初学机器学习,第一步是做一个简单的手写数字识别,我选用的是MNIST数据集(用其他数据集也可以,原理都差不多),算法是KNN(下载库直接调用函数,算法的具体实现没有过多关心)。在网上也看到过MNIST数据集的Python代码,但是感觉有些复杂,作为初学者见到那么多代码就头大……这里分享一下我的代码,虽然并不完善,但是可以为其他初学者提供
转载
2024-09-04 16:05:14
32阅读
转载
2019-07-24 17:09:00
119阅读
2评论
编码介绍: 1. ASCII: 英文, 特殊字符, 数字, 8bit, 1byte 2. GBK: 中文 16bit, 2byte. 兼容ASCII 3. unicode: 万国码, 32bit 4byte. 兼容ASCII 4. UTF-8: 长度可变的unicode. 英文:8bit, 欧洲:16bit, 中文:24bit 3byte python2 只能用ASCII python3 有un
转载
2024-02-18 10:11:19
52阅读
字符编码介绍什么是字符编码计算机要想工作必须通电,即用‘电’驱使计算机干活,也就是说‘电’的特性决定了计算机的特性。电的特性即高低电平(人类从逻辑上将二进制数1对应高电平,二进制数0对应低电平),关于磁盘的磁特性也是同样的道理。结论:计算机只认识数字。很明显,我们平时在使用计算机时,用的都是人类能读懂的字符(用高级语言编程的结果也无非是在文件内写了一堆字符),如何能让计算机读懂人类的字符?必须经过
转载
2023-11-09 07:31:56
67阅读
print("人生苦短,我用Python")照目前情况,原定于3.28-3.30的计算机二级考试大概率要推迟了,不管怎样先把坑填好,别到时全都忘了(手动狗头)。思路主要是顺着考试大纲把最最基本的东西过一遍,主要是自己用来复习(?),当然,也欢迎贵乎dalao积极批评(如果有人看到这些的话hhh)。Part Ⅰ|Python语言基本语法元素1)程序的基本语法元素缩进:一层缩进或多层缩进
转载
2023-09-16 15:41:45
93阅读
问题:单元格中字符数字如何分离并进行运算 函数公式解决: =EVALUATE(CONCAT(REGEXP(A2,"[*-9]+"))) Regexp正则表达式公式提
原创
2024-04-29 11:33:46
35阅读
这周老师为了让我们缓一下跟上进度,上了两节的习题课。周四讲了分离数字求和的那个题,一开始自己做的时候用的是老方法,在python和C语言中分离一个三位数,这样对于分离的范围就有了局限性。老师通过用另一种方法讲了这道题。定义了一个数组,然后输入的数num与10取余,再除以10,以此类推的做循环,直到该数为零然后将最后的num都加起来,输出就得到了分离的每一位数和总和。这个方法消除了数的局限性,不只是
前言记得刚入门那个时候,自己处理编码转换问题往往是“百度:url解码、base64加密、hex……”,或者是使用一款叫做“小葵多功能转换工具”的软件,再后来直接上Burpsuite的decoder功能,感觉用的还挺好的。不过,也遇到些问题:在线转换效率低(搜索占去了2/3的时间)、两款工具存在一些小问题,比如burp中涉及中文往往显示乱码。直到使用python来作为我日常编码转换工具……开启py转
转载
2024-01-07 17:06:29
7阅读
## Python数字转GBK编码
在Python中,我们经常需要处理不同编码之间的转换,比如将数字转换为GBK编码。GBK是一种中文编码标准,能够表示简体中文字符。在本文中,我们将介绍如何使用Python将数字转换为GBK编码。
### GBK编码简介
GBK即国标码,是中国国家标准之一,是汉字编码国家标准GB 2312-1980的扩展。它向下与GB 2312-1980兼容,向上支持ISO
原创
2024-05-14 05:40:12
36阅读
目标学了三天、说三遍 base64编码与隐写、base64编码与隐写、base64编码与隐写* 代码实现 *base64编码是网络上最常见的用于传输8Bit字节代码的编码方式之一。Base64编码可用于在HTTP环境下传递较长的标识信息。例如,在Java Persistence系统Hibernate中,就采用了Base64来将一个较长的唯一标识符(一般为128-bit的UUID)编码为一个字符串,